The most amazing thing about the show was not the storyline or the music but the costumes. It was incredible to see how the costumes and scenery really brought the animals and the jungle setting to life. I have never seen anything like it.

The most impressive costume to me was the cheetah. To see how realistic the movements of the animal were was so neat. The actor's head was strapped to the cheetah's head in a way that made the movements of the head mimic exactly the actor's movements. My jaw just dropped.
